Interventions
BEHAVIORAL

Conventional PSSE-Schroth

Participants performed conventional Physiotherapeutic Scoliosis-Specific Exercises (PSSE-Schroth) for 4 weeks. The program consisted of one 45-minute supervised session per week complemented by home-based exercises. The exercises focused on posture correction, spinal alignment, and corrective breathing techniques according to standard scoliosis rehabilitation protocols.

BEHAVIORAL

AR-Assisted PSSE-Schroth

Participants performed Physiotherapeutic Scoliosis-Specific Exercises (PSSE-Schroth) enhanced with augmented reality (AR) support for 4 weeks. The intervention included one 45-minute supervised session per week, plus home-based exercises. The AR system provided real-time visual and kinesthetic feedback during exercise sessions to improve body awareness, trunk appearance perception, and adherence.
